Solid BEI scale
Does what it says it will do. Works well as long as you understand the idiosyncrasies of bioelectric impedance (BEI) body composition analysis. That's also why I dinged it a star, though. They do not give you the ECW numbers to be able to determine how much hydration may be affecting the data on a particular measurement. That said, you've got it there at home, so you can figure out a consistent routine to try and take out the variability. Personally, every week or more, I wake up, get a drink of water and then my morning coffee. Let the coffee do it's job and on my way back from the toilet, use the scale. Should be in about the same state each time that way so the data is more consistent. I have compared with the much more expensive gym unit and the numbers agree well, although I miss the segmental analysis.The app is ... fine? It's slow and does what it does with very little choice for you on how you want to use or look at the data, but it shows it to you and does show the trends over time.
